Priority access to the 1st and 2nd floors of the Eiffel Tower and reach the top to discover Paris from a greater height. The Arc de Triomphe, Notre-Dame Cathedral in Paris, the Invalides, the Louvre Museum are all monuments that can be (re)discovered from a height of 276 metres.
You can start your ascent, if you wish, by discovering the 1st floor, taking the lift or the stairs. From here, an exceptional panoramic view of Paris and the Champ de Mars, located at the foot of the Eiffel Tower. Standing 57 metres above the ground, you will be breathless as you step onto the spectacular glass floor covering the entire level!
On foot or by lift, you will continue your ascent to the 2nd floor. At almost 115 metres high, you will be able to recognise the capital's highest landmarks, such as the Sacré-Cœur atop the Montmartre hill, the Invalides with its golden dome, the Montparnasse Tower, and the Arc de Triomphe overlooking the beautiful avenue des Champs Elysées.
Finally, you will reach the top floor for a sensational view of all of Paris and beyond. Standing 276 metres above the ground, you will enjoy the extraordinary impression this place offers. Discover a reconstruction of Gustave Eiffel's office, the famous panoramic orientation panels or a model of the top as it was in 1899.
